agile 11

Agile Project Management Guide - 성능 및 프로세스 개선

애자일 프로젝트 관리에서 성능 및 프로세스 개선은 핵심적인 요소이며, 이는 애자일 사고방식과 다양한 실천 방법들을 통해 달성됩니다. 소스들은 이러한 개선이 어떻게 이루어지는지에 대한 여러 통찰을 제공합니다.1. 애자일 프로젝트 관리의 기본 전제와 목표애자일 프로젝트 관리는 단순히 특정 도구나 방법론을 사용하는 것을 넘어선 애자일 사고방식을 기반으로 합니다. 전통적인 프로젝트 관리 방식이 프로젝트 초기에 모든 것을 예측하여 계획하는 반면, 애자일은 지식 작업에 많은 불확실성이 존재한다는 점을 인식합니다. 이러한 불확실성 속에서 애자일은 변화에 대한 높은 적응성과 지속적인 피드백을 통해 프로젝트 가치를 극대화하고, 성능 및 프로세스 개선을 자연스럽게 유도합니다.애자일 프로젝트 관리의 **애자일 제약 조건 삼..

Agile Project Management Guide - 문제 및 위험 관리 (Issue and Risk management)

애자일 프로젝트 관리는 복잡하고 변화무쌍한 환경에서 문제와 위험을 효과적으로 관리하는 데 중점을 둡니다. 이는 전통적인 프로젝트 관리의 예측 지향적 접근 방식이 지식 작업의 많은 미지수와 불확실성으로 인해 발생하는 문제를 해결하기 어렵다는 인식에서 출발합니다. 애자일은 이러한 문제를 해결하기 위해 애자일 사고방식을 기반으로 하며, 특정 도구나 방법론을 사용하는 것을 넘어선 유연하고 적응적인 접근 방식을 채택합니다.문제 및 위험 관리에 관해 소스와 대화 내역에서 언급된 내용을 애자일 프로젝트 관리의 더 큰 맥락에서 논의하면 다음과 같습니다.1. 애자일의 기본 철학: 변화에 대한 적응 및 위험 관리의 내재화애자일 제약 조건 삼각형 (Agile Triangle of Constraints): 전통적인 "삼중 제..

Agile Project Management Guide - 이해관계자 관리 (Stakeholder Management)

애자일 프로젝트 관리는 단순히 일련의 도구나 방법론을 따르는 것을 넘어, 변화에 대한 적응성과 지속적인 가치 전달을 중시하는 사고방식에 기반합니다. 이러한 사고방식은 프로젝트의 이해관계자 관리 및 팀 역학에 깊이 뿌리내려 있습니다.다음은 제공된 출처 및 대화 기록을 바탕으로 이해관계자 관리 및 팀 역학에 대한 내용을 애자일 프로젝트 관리의 더 큰 맥락에서 논의한 것입니다.1. 애자일 프로젝트에서의 이해관계자 관리 (Stakeholder Management)애자일 프로젝트 관리에서 이해관계자는 프로젝트의 성공에 필수적인 파트너로 간주됩니다. 이들은 프로젝트에 영향을 주거나 받을 수 있는 모든 개인 및 그룹을 포함하며, 고객, 프로젝트 스폰서, 프로젝트 리더, 개발 팀, 공급업체, 최종 사용자 등이 해당합니..

Agile Project Management Guide - 테스팅 Testing

애자일 프로젝트 관리에서 테스팅은 단순한 최종 단계의 활동이 아니라, 프로젝트 전반에 걸쳐 가치를 제공하고 위험을 완화하는 핵심적이고 지속적인 요소입니다. 출처에서 언급된 내용은 애자일 프로젝트 관리의 더 큰 맥락에서 테스팅이 어떻게 통합되고 중요한 역할을 하는지 보여줍니다.다음은 테스팅 관련 개념들을 애자일 프로젝트 관리와 연결하여 논의한 내용입니다.1. 작동하는 소프트웨어를 통한 진행 상황 측정애자일 프로젝트의 가장 중요한 원칙 중 하나는 **"작동하는 소프트웨어가 진행 상황의 주된 측정 기준"**이라는 것입니다. 이는 단순히 코드를 작성하는 것을 넘어, 실제로 기능하고 고객에게 가치를 제공할 수 있도록 테스트되고 검증된 소프트웨어를 의미합니다.**비기능적 요구사항(Non-functional Requ..

카테고리 없음 2025.06.11

Agile Project Management Guide - 지속적 통합(Continuous Integration, CI)

지속적 통합(Continuous Integration, CI)의 정의 및 애자일 프로젝트 관리에서의 위치지속적 통합(CI)은 애자일 프로젝트 관행 중 하나로, 개발 팀이 새로운 코드나 변경된 코드를 코드 저장소에 통합하는 과정을 의미합니다. 특히, XP(eXtreme Programming)의 핵심 관행 중 하나로 언급됩니다. CI는 단순히 특정 도구나 관행을 넘어선 애자일 사고방식, 즉 변화에 대한 높은 적응성, 지속적인 피드백, 그리고 가치 극대화라는 애자일 프로젝트 관리의 목표를 달성하는 데 중요한 역할을 합니다.지속적 통합의 핵심 관행 및 구성 요소CI는 다음과 같은 방식으로 수행됩니다.코드의 잦은 컴파일: 프로그래머들은 하루에도 여러 번 코드를 코드 저장소에 체크인하며, 시스템은 이 코드를 자주 ..

Agile Project Management Guide - XP (익스트림 프로그래밍) 핵심 실천법

애자일 프로젝트 관리는 변화에 대한 높은 적응성과 지속적인 피드백을 통해 프로젝트 가치를 극대화하는 애자일 사고방식에 기반합니다. XP는 이러한 애자일 사고방식을 소프트웨어 개발에 특화하여 구현한 프레임워크 중 하나이며, 여러 핵심 실천법들을 통해 애자일 원칙을 실현합니다.XP(익스트림 프로그래밍)의 핵심 실천법 및 애자일 프로젝트 관리와의 연관성XP는 소프트웨어 개발 모범 사례에 중점을 둡니다. XP의 핵심 실천법들은 애자일 프로젝트 관리의 궁극적인 목표인 지속적인 가치 전달, 유연한 변경 수용, 그리고 효과적인 팀 협업을 달성하기 위해 고안되었습니다.다음은 소스에서 언급된 XP의 핵심 실천법들입니다:계획 게임(Planning Games):계획 게임은 말 그대로 계획 활동입니다. 이는 애자일 프로젝트 ..

카테고리 없음 2025.06.08

Agile Project Management Guide - 애자일 모델 및 개념

애자일 프로젝트 관리는 단순히 특정 도구, 방법론, 또는 관행을 사용하는 것을 넘어선 애자일 사고방식을 바탕으로 합니다. 이 사고방식은 변화에 대한 높은 적응성과 지속적인 피드백을 통해 프로젝트 가치를 극대화하는 데 중점을 둡니다.다음은 소스에서 언급된 애자일 모델 및 개념과 애자일 프로젝트 관리라는 더 큰 맥락에서의 중요성에 대한 논의입니다.1. 애자일 프로젝트 관리의 핵심 원칙 및 특징애자일 프로젝트 관리는 전통적인 프로젝트 관리와는 다른 접근 방식을 취합니다.애자일 제약 조건 삼각형 모델 (Agile Triangle of Constraints): 전통적인 프로젝트 관리에서 시간, 비용, 범위가 모두 고정될 수 있는 "삼중 제약 조건" 모델과 달리, 애자일 프로젝트 관리에서는 시간과 비용은 고정하고 ..

Agile Project Management Guide - 주요 역할

애자일 프로젝트 관리에서 주요 역할은 단순히 직책을 넘어, 애자일 사고방식과 핵심 원칙을 프로젝트 전반에 걸쳐 구현하는 데 필수적인 요소입니다. 애자일은 특정 도구나 방법론을 사용하는 것 이상으로, 변화에 대한 적응성, 지속적인 피드백, 그리고 협업을 통해 가치를 창출하는 데 중점을 둡니다. 소스에서 언급된 주요 역할과 그들이 애자일 프로젝트 관리의 더 큰 맥락에서 어떤 의미를 가지는지 아래에서 논의합니다.애자일 프로젝트 관리의 주요 역할소스에 따르면, 애자일 프로젝트에는 여러 핵심적인 역할들이 존재하며, 이들은 서로 협력하여 프로젝트를 성공적으로 이끌어 나갑니다.제품 책임자 (Product Owner)역할과 책임: 제품 책임자는 프로젝트의 성과를 측정하고 완료일을 예측하며 이 정보를 투명하게 공개하는 ..

카테고리 없음 2025.06.06

Agile Project Management Guide - 프로세스 유형

애자일 프로젝트 관리의 더 큰 맥락에서 볼 때, 소스에서 언급하는 프로세스 유형들은 단순히 특정 도구나 방법론을 사용하는 것을 넘어선 애자일 사고방식의 실현을 위한 구체적인 접근 방식들을 의미합니다. 애자일은 본질적으로 변화에 대한 높은 적응성과 지속적인 피드백을 통해 가치를 창출하는 데 중점을 둡니다.다음은 소스에서 언급된 주요 애자일 프로세스 유형들과 애자일 프로젝트 관리의 더 큰 맥락에서의 중요성에 대한 논의입니다.애자일 프로젝트 관리의 핵심 원칙 및 특징애자일 프로젝트 관리는 전통적인 "삼중 제약 조건" 모델(시간, 비용, 범위가 모두 고정될 수 있음)과 달리, 시간과 비용을 고정하고 범위를 가변적으로 관리하는 "애자일 삼각형 모델"을 채택합니다. 이는 요구사항이 유동적이거나 예측하기 어려운 프로..

애자일 프로젝트 관리: 핵심 개념 살펴보기

1. 애자일 프로젝트 관리에서 핵심 제약 사항은 무엇이며, 전통적인 프로젝트 관리와 어떻게 다른가요?애자일 프로젝트 관리의 핵심 제약 사항은 '애자일 제약 삼각형'으로 알려진 시간, 비용, 범위입니다. 전통적인 프로젝트 관리에서 이러한 요소들은 종종 고정된 것으로 간주되지만, 애자일 방식에서는 시간이 고정되고 비용이 고정되는 반면, 범위는 변동될 수 있습니다. 이는 고객 요구 사항 및 프로젝트 진행 상황에 따라 유연하게 조정될 수 있도록 합니다.2. 칸반(Kanban)이란 무엇이며, 애자일 개발에서 어떻게 사용되나요?칸반은 도요타에서 유래된 일본어로 "간판"을 의미합니다. 이는 작업 흐름을 시각화하고 관리하기 위한 시스템입니다. 칸반 보드는 "해야 할 일", "진행 중", "완료"와 같은 열로 구성되어 ..